
Bradbury Trade Sets Stage for Big Wright Extension in Chicago
The Bears’ acquisition of center Garrett Bradbury from New England signals a major push to extend right tackle Darnell Wright. With cap space boosted by recent moves (Edmunds release, Moore trade, Dalman retirement) to about $33 million and Bradbury costing around $4.7 million next season (leaving roughly $29 million), Chicago is positioned to pursue a four-year, roughly $92 million deal for Wright (about $22–24 million per year). Wright has been a durable, cornerstone player and earned Second-Team All-Pro in 2025, making an extended deal a logical next step for the Bears’ offensive-line plans.
